Situations When Tips Are Appreciated

1. Good Service:

Florists often do not take orders seriously and put average effort into their work. However, sometimes you might notice that florists provide excellent service that too within a limited time and short budget. This is when you should be considerate enough to pay extra for their efforts.

2. Discrepancies in Delivery Service:

You should tip if you get a flower delivery and there are exceptional conditions. A gratuity might be appropriate in inclement weather or several flights of stairs, for example. This makes perfect sense, and the delivery person from florist Pflugerville tx would like to meet your needs next time.

3. If You Have Given Someone Flowers As A Present

In this scenario, adding a gratuity to your purchase is a good idea. In this manner, the receiver of the gift will not feel forced to leave a tip. Simply add $2-$5 to your purchase to cover the cost of the delivery person.

4. If You Cannot Afford To Tip

If you do not have $5 to provide a tip, try leaving a 5-star review online. Florists rely on positive feedback to grow their company, so expressing gratitude is a lovely way. 5. When You Pick Up Your Delivery

Let us pretend you are picking up a flower order from a florist Austin tx. Tips are not requested in this circumstance, although they are always appreciated. Near the cashier, you will most certainly find a tip jar. If you like the arrangement or the florist provided prompt service, consider leaving a $2-$5 tip in the tip jar.

6. When You Have Suggested A Change

There might be situations where you need extra modifications after delivery. Or even if you do not like something they have done, you, of course, should be open to suggestions. However, as you suggest a change, you must encourage their work by tipping them, no matter how little the amount is.

7. If Flower Comes Through Delivery

Pick-up at the shop differs significantly from delivery. In general, you tip for any services delivered to your house. For a bouquet, flower delivery staff often earns a $2-$5 gratuity. If the order is very substantial, you could choose to go with a price of about $10. If the transaction includes a service charge, however, you may skip leaving a tip.
